KFS Media - A Cost-Effective and Scalable eCommerce Solution

Screenshot of the KFS Media eCommerce website, designed and developed by WinuSoft using Breakdance Builder and WooCommerce as part of a custom eCommerce web design project. – WinuSoft | Breakdance Builder Developer & Top UK Web Development Company

The KFS Media website, built by WinuSoft using Breakdance Builder and WooCommerce, features a clean, minimal design tailored to showcase an extensive collection of downloadable magazines and videos. Tim, the founder, is a well-known figure in the BDSM and fetish scene, so the site needed to reflect both his credibility and the brand’s niche authority.

As with all of our Breakdance builds, the site utilises the Breakdance templating feature, meaning that we can design a product once using a Breakdance template and automatically use the same design for all of the products. We also set all of the WooCommerce styles globally in the Breakdance settings, ensuring that all of the WooCommerce pages (Cart, Checkout and My Account) used the same styles. This makes the build faster and ultimately, saves the customer money.

We look after the site for Tim, updating the plugins regularly and adding new products when he needs them.

  • Is WooCommerce better than Shopify?

    Both platforms have their strengths. Shopify is a hosted, all-in-one solution that’s great for beginners, while WooCommerce offers far more flexibility, especially if you already use WordPress. We build WooCommerce sites for clients who want full control over design, features, and long-term scalability — without being locked into monthly platform fees.

  • How much does it cost to build a WooCommerce website?

    It depends on the size and complexity of your store. A basic setup with a few products will cost less than a site with custom functionality, variable products, or booking systems. Most of the WooCommerce sites we build fall in the region of £3,500, but some are less — and others are more. It all comes down to what your business needs.   • What is Easy Digital Downloads (EDD)?

    EDD is a WordPress plugin built specifically for selling digital products like ebooks, software, courses, or music. It’s lightweight, fast, and streamlined — perfect if you don’t need the overhead of a full WooCommerce setup.

  • When should I use EDD instead of WooCommerce?

    If you’re only selling digital products, EDD is often the better choice. It’s simpler to set up, easier to manage, and built with digital downloads in mind — no need to work around shipping or inventory features you don’t need.

  • Can EDD handle licensing, subscriptions, or payment gateways?

    Yes. EDD has a wide range of official extensions for things like software licensing, recurring payments, Stripe and PayPal integration, and customer management. We’ll help you choose the right setup for your business.
